Ladysmith, British Columbia
Ladysmith is a town in the Canadian province of British Columbia. As of 2001, the population was 6,581. The area of the town was 8.43 square kilometres. Total private dwellings were 2,833. Population density was 781.6 people per square kilometres.
| Characteristics | Ladysmith | British Columbia |
|---|---|---|
| Population in 2001 | 6 587 | 3 907 738 |
| Population in 1996 | 6 456 | 3 724 500 |
| 1996 to 2001 population change (%) | 2.0 | 4.9 |
| Total private dwellings | 2 833 | 1 643 969 |
| Population density per square kilometre | 781.6 | 4.2 |
| Land area (square km) | 8.43 | 926 492.4 |
